vBMA Preview
 
1 Attachment(s)
Hello everyone,

I have been working on this hack for quite some time, and it's starting to take shape now.

vBMA = vBulletin Members' Area.

This is a Members' Area Hack, a little like the one at vb.com .

It now has;
  • -On/Off Master witch
  • -On/Off switch for every part of the hack
  • - Fully Phrased
  • -A build in Support Ticket System
  • -A build in Confixx Log In System
  • -A build in Confixx Webmail Log In System
  • -A build in Confixx WebFTP Log In System
  • -Many more little nifty features
  • -vBulletin License Validation. Check if your members have a vB license!
  • -Priority Box Dropdown, priority for tickets.
It will be a very customizable hack, and it will vary from board to board.
I started this hack for a board of a friend of mine, as a small hack.(he owns a webhosting board, which is why this hack has all the Confixx stuff, heh.)

On my To-Do list;
  • -A Members Only Download Area
  • -Creating a seporate database for the tickets*
  • -Adding a "Your Open Support Tickets" menu

*I didn't bother with this yet, because I first wanted to code the system itself. It currently uses the "Thread" table. I might not even bother with this at all, and just leave it like this. Feedback please :).

Our company uses our helpdesk extensively. Before jumping into it, let me warn you that most sites that use tickets are very demanding. They want all the bells and whistles. If you want to develop something that is complex and that will sell for a good price, I think you'll have buyers because no high-end vb-integrated helpdesk system exists. If, on the other hand, you opt for a rather simple desk, I think you'll end up doing more support than anything else.
To give you an idea, I would pay up to USD 1000 for a great vBulletin integrated ticket system. I am talking a 'good' system.

I'll give a brief explenation on how the Confixx area works.
Every Hosted member's Confixx username is saved, and can be edited in the ACP.

The login form uses a predefined URL (The URL to the Confixx login form of the server), and injects the username directly from the ACP into the form itself.
So, basicly, when you log in using the form in the members area, it takes over the job of the normal Confixx login form.
But, this with this form in the members area, the Log in Username is predifined in the ACP, sothat the member doesn't need to enter it :)
